Abstract
The EXAFS data analysis software package EDA consists of a suite of programs running under Windows operating system environment and designed to perform all steps of conventional EXAFS data analysis such as the extraction of the XANES/EXAFS parts of the x-ray absorption coefficient, the Fourier filtering, the EXAFS fitting using the Gaussian and cumulant models. Besides, the package includes two advanced approaches, which allow one to reconstruct the radial distribution function (RDF) from EXAFS based on the regularization-like method and to calculate configurationalaveraged EXAFS using a set of atomic configurations obtained from molecular dynamics or Monte Carlo simulations.
